If a building can be dismantled without sawing, this has a positive impact on the Environmental Product Declaration (EPD) of the dismantling process and, consequently, on the sustainability of the reused product.The Temporary Courthouse AmsterdamThe design of this fully reusable building is intended to allow it to be entirely disassembled and reassembled at a different location after its initial period of use. The architect (Cepezed) explored opportunities for reduction, reuse, and recycling of materials at every scale.Elements such as the fa%u00e7ade fabric, staircases, glass panels, and door handles were designed for reuse, as was the entire structural system.n Ronald Klein-Holte was Manager of Research & Development at VBI Ontwikkeling B.V., part of the Consolis Group in The Netherlands.
